Designing Workflows
Faculty name: Ian Yong Hoe Tan
Focus: In this module, Prof Ian focuses on making invisible work visible by identifying, mapping and redesigning workflows. You will explore how computational thinking helps break complex problems into manageable steps and how AI can be applied thoughtfully at key points within a workflow. The module also examines decision points, handoffs, friction points and the importance of designing workflows around solving problems rather than around specific tools.
Programme outcome addressed this module:
- Plan, run and scale Agentic AI pilots into operational workflows
By the end of this module, you will be able to:
- Describe the structure of a workflow, including triggers, decisions, handoffs and outputs.
- Differentiate between personal, team, and organisational workflows and their redesign implications.
- Apply computational thinking concepts such as decomposition, pattern recognition, abstraction, and algorithms to workflow problems.
- Map an existing workflow to identify friction points, decision points and opportunities for automation or augmentation.
- Design a basic workflow algorithm that clearly defines triggers, steps, decision gates, outputs and human–AI responsibilities.
